Relax and unwind in the luxury and tranquillity at Horsley Hall Country House Hotel and Restaurant. Horsley Hall Country House Hotel and Restaurant dates back to the 17th Century. It is set in the heart of picturesque Weardale, County Durham, an area of outstanding natural beauty. Enjoying excellent views across the Dale and easy access to local attractions such as High Force Waterfall, Bowes Museum, Beamish Museum and Derwent Reservoir, Horsley Hall is the ideal centre for the North East of England. All major towns and cities - Newcastle, Durham and Darlington are within easy reach.
